GRC (Governance, Risk, and Compliance) — increasingly branded IRM (Integrated Risk Management) — is where regulated organizations manage the intersection of policy, risk, control effectiveness, audit findings, third-party risk, and business continuity.
Done on ServiceNow, GRC/IRM benefits from the platform's workflow depth, integration with ITSM/ITOM/HR, and the same data-model discipline that makes the CMDB trustworthy.

Practical fixes that don't need a project charter. Ordered by timeframe and impact — the stuff experienced practitioners just do.
Exceptions become permanent when they have no expiry. Set default 90-day expiry; renewal requires justification. Cleans up exception drift.
Not everyone needs every policy. Role-based attestation cuts noise 60%+ and lifts completion rates.
Integrate to identity system. Live evidence for MFA control. Replaces quarterly manual attestation.
Data access, SLA, replaceability = 3-question tier score. Tier drives depth of assessment. No boiling the ocean.
CCM evidence links to audit workpapers automatically. Auditors love it; internal audit hours drop 30%+.
Risk registers accumulate; same risk stated 4 ways is common. Cull with a merge workflow. Clarity returns.
Multi-department redundant assessments waste vendor + internal time. Centralize. Vendors thank you.
Real-time enterprise risk view for C-suite. Changes conversation from anecdotal to data-driven.
BIAs older than 12 months are usually stale. Refresh cycle by business-service tier.

Honest warnings from many deliveries — the mistakes that cost time, money, and adoption. These aren't in vendor guides.
Why it fails: NIST + ISO + SOC2 + HIPAA overlap 60-70% but managing all at once creates unmaintainable content.
Do this instead: Start with the primary framework, add overlays. One control library, multiple framework views.
Why it fails: Attestation without evidence = compliance theater. First real audit reveals the emptiness.
Do this instead: Evidence attached to attestation. CCM automates where possible; manual evidence otherwise.
Why it fails: Vendors change. Data breaches happen. Certifications expire. Point-in-time assessment goes stale in 12 months.
Do this instead: Continuous vendor monitoring + annual reassessment for high-tier. Automated feeds where possible.
Why it fails: Risks logged and forgotten = process without value. Registers become HR-mandated exercises.
Do this instead: Risk owners with accountability. Monthly risk-review cadence. Escalations for stale risks.
Why it fails: Plans are theoretical until executed. First real incident = plan meets reality, painfully.
Do this instead: Quarterly tabletop exercises. Annual full exercises for tier-1 services. Track gaps + fix.
Why it fails: Well-intentioned customization creates control drift. Auditor asks 'does this map to NIST 800-53 AC-2?' and answer isn't clear.
Do this instead: Maintain framework mapping on every control. Customization = added detail, not replacement.
Why it fails: Frameworks change. New regulations issue. Without ingest workflow, control library goes stale.
Do this instead: Regulatory intelligence subscription + monthly update workflow. Governance reviews changes.
Why it fails: Your vendor's vendors are your problem — but often invisible. Regulators are increasingly focused here.
Do this instead: Fourth-party disclosure in vendor questionnaire. Risk propagation up the supply chain.
Why it fails: Risks + controls disconnected from operational reality = paper compliance. Audits eventually notice.
Do this instead: GRC linked to Incident, Change, Vulnerability. Operational events feed risk register. Live risk view.

ServiceNow GRC leverages the underlying Now Platform — deep ITSM/ITOM/HR integration. Best fit when the enterprise is standardizing on ServiceNow or has strong existing operational-tool integration needs.
For technical controls, largely yes. CCM ingests operational data (from ITOM, CMDB, SIEM) and evaluates control effectiveness continuously. Manual attestations remain for process controls.
Tiering-based approach: high-risk vendors get deep questionnaires (SIG-Full); lower-tier get lightweight questionnaires + continuous monitoring. Automation is key at scale.
